引言:区块链技术的前景与价值
近年来,区块链技术以其去中心化、透明和不可篡改等特征,逐渐改变了许多行业的运作方式。区块链不仅在金融领域崭露头角,更在供应链、健康医疗、数字身份等多个领域展现出广阔的应用前景。然而,面对这项快速发展的技术,如何有效学习和掌握其应用,是许多学员和入门者面临的共同挑战。因此,区块链应用实训课程应运而生,成为连接理论与实践的桥梁。
区块链实训的内容构成
区块链应用实训内容丰富多样,主要可以分为以下几个部分,每一部分都承载着不同的知识点和实践体验:
1. 区块链基础知识
在实训的初期,学员需要掌握区块链的基本概念和原理。课程会涉及以下几方面内容:
- 区块链的定义和发展历程:深入了解区块链技术的起源,以及其从比特币到以太坊等平台演变的过程。
- 工作原理解析:区块链是如何工作的?从区块、链的构成,到共识机制(如PoW、PoS)的理解,都是必不可少的部分。
- 智能合约:了解什么是智能合约,如何在区块链上编写、部署和执行这些自动化的合约。
2. 区块链工具和平台介绍
在掌握基础理论知识后,学员需要熟悉一些主流的区块链工具和平台,为后续的实操打下基础。这部分内容通常包括:
- 区块链开发平台:如Ethereum、Hyperledger等。学员需要了解各个平台的特点及其适用场景。
- 开发工具:如Truffle、Ganache等。这些工具帮助开发者测试和部署智能合约,熟悉它们的使用至关重要。
- 钱包的使用:如何安全地管理数字资产,是每位学员必须掌握的内容。钱包的种类、使用方法及其安全性都是重点。
3. 实践项目开发
理论与技术掌握后,真正的挑战在于将学到的知识应用到实际项目中。区块链实训往往包括以下实践内容:
- 项目选题:学员可以选择一个对自身或社会有意义的项目主题,例如供应链追踪、数字身份、投票系统等。
- 设计与实现:在指导老师的帮助下,学员将设计项目方案并进行编码实现。这是一个极具挑战性和创造性的过程,要求学员将自己的想法与所学知识结合。
- 团队合作:通过团队合作,学员能够学习如何分工协作,提升项目管理能力和沟通能力。这也是区块链开发的一个重要特性,强调去中心化和集体智慧。
4. 测试与调试
完成项目后,测试和调试是确保区块链应用稳定性和安全性的重要步骤。这其中包括:
- 功能测试:检查项目功能的完整性,确保用户体验流畅。
- 安全性测试:识别潜在的安全漏洞,确保数字资产和用户信息不会受到威胁。
- 性能测试:在实际运行环境中,测试区块链应用的性能表现,如交易速度和网络负载能力。
5. 结题与分享
在项目完成后,最终的环节是结题与分享,学员需要将自己的项目成果进行展示。这不仅是对自己努力的总结,也是展示自我的机会。这部分的内容通常包括:
- 项目展示:通过PPT演示,向其他学员和老师介绍自己的项目内容、实现过程及所遇到的困难与解决方案。
- 反馈与改进:在分享后,接受同学和老师的反馈,寻找改进的方向。
- 成果记录:将项目文档化,便于日后总结和回顾,也可作为未来求职的资料。
实训内容的价值与影响
通过这些详尽的实训内容,学习者不仅能够深入理解区块链技术,更能在实际操作中锻炼自己的技能。这样的实训内容对个人职业发展是极有好处的,特别是在区块链迅速发展的背景下,高素质的区块链人才需求量激增。教育机构和企业都在积极寻求具备实践经验的专业人才,因此,通过系统的实训课程,学员可以为自己的职业道路打下坚实的基础。
如何选择合适的区块链实训课程
考虑到区块链应用的复杂性与多样性,选择适合自己的实训课程显得尤为重要。以下是几个选择指导:
- 课程内容的综合性:确保课程涵盖区块链的基础知识、工具、项目实操等多方面内容。
- 教师的专业背景:教师的学术和实践经验直接影响教学质量,选择有行业经验的教师更利于学习。
- 学员支持与资源:课程是否提供充足的学习资料和支持,将影响学习效果。良好的学习环境和社区支持能极大提升学习体验。
结语:区块链技术的未来与机遇
区块链技术的快速发展给各行业带来了前所未有的机遇和挑战。通过系统的区块链应用实训,学习者不仅能够掌握这一前沿技术的应用方法,还能在实践中提升自身的能力与竞争力。在未来的职业道路上,区块链人才将越来越受到青睐。希望每位渴望在区块链领域发光发热的人都能够找到适合自己的实训方式,在不断学习和实践中,迎接这个数字化转型的时代带来的无限可能。
区块链,正如一把开启未来大门的钥匙,只要我们掌握了它,就能在这场技术革命中走得更远、更稳。无论是技术爱好者,还是希望转型的职场人,加入区块链实训,向着精彩的未来迈进吧!